Lincoln Academy field hockey slips past Oceanside

Wed, 09/19/2018 - 10:30am

NEWCASTLE — The Oceanside field hockey team hit the road to challenge Lincoln Academy Tuesday, Sept. 18 and returned home with a 2-1 loss. 

With the loss, Oceanside dropped to 1-5 on the season. 

The next game for the Mariners will be Thursday, Sept. 20 on the road against Maine Central Institute at 4 p.m.

Lincoln Academy got on the board first with a Taryn Crummet goal at 10:38. 

Oceanside answered back to tie the game when Erin Stevenson found the net at 9:43 mark. 

The game was decided at 3:51 on a penalty stroke by Crummet after Oceanside goalie Alexa Barstow covered the ball. 

Oceanside and Lincoln Academy both had three corners, while Lincoln Academy had 13 shots and Oceanside had three. 

Barstow had 11 saves for Oceanside, while Lincoln Academy had two saves.
